Webpatchwork (n.) 1690s, "work composed of ill-sorted parts clumsily put together;" 1720s (though perhaps the older sense) "work composed of pieces of various colors or figures sewed together;" from patch (n.1) + work (n.). As an adjective, "made up of odds and ends," from 1713. Entries linking to patchwork patch (n.1) WebFeb 26, 2024 · It is made on the right arm and the patchwork tattoo covers the entire arm. WebPatchwork or 'pierced work' involves sewing together pieces of fabric to form a flat design. In Britain, the most enduring method is known as 'piecing over paper'. In this method, the … WebAug 12, 2024 · Photo: Stock Photos from Melnikof /Shutterstock. The “patchwork” of a patchwork quilt refers to the first several steps of the quilting process. The name says it all—it is a type of quilt where the top layer is a design formed by sewing pieces of fabric together. Originally, the patchwork quilt was a way to use extra scraps of fabric, but ...
